Analysis: Russell Westbrook is the big one tonight who is resting. This puts Eric Gordon and James Harden as the top high priced option and value option with Harden likely moving to point guard putting more minutes on the table for Gordon. Kemba Walker is questionable still with an illness, which would push Marcus Smart into the starting lineup once again. Jrue Holiday out will put Josh Hart in play. Daniel Theis being out could mean more minutes for Enes Kanter, and this would push him to a cash play, otherwise he is just a tournament play at the moment.

Analysis: James Harden has a 47% usage rate with Westbrook off the court, and averages 1.85 FPPM. He is the first person to plug into your lineup tonight. With Jrue Holiday out, Josh Hart will pick up some extra minutes for a cheap price tag. Jordan Clarkson should also see some extra minutes with a looming blowout, and has potential to hit the 25 fantasy point mark. Jordan McRae, Kevin Huerter, and Marcus Smart are all value options.

Analysis: This is a pay up position for me tonight given the lack of value at the position. As mentioned above Enes Kanter could become a cheap cash game play if Theis is out. Nikola Vucevic is in a tremendous spot against a weak Wizards defense, while Nikola Jokic is coming off a monster game where his offense was finally put to use. There is blowout concern with Rudy Gobert, but against the Knicks he is a viable option. Clint Capela is the big name here against the Hawks, who is also at a reasonable price if you don’t want to pay up for Jokic or Vuc.
